Potato and Ham Casserole

Ingredients

Main Ingredients

  • 1 kg starchy potatoes
  • 200 g sliced, cooked ham
  • 200 g onions
  • 1/2 stale bread roll (or substitute with bread crumbs)
  • 100 g Raclette cheese (or substitute with cream cheese)
  • 3 eggs
  • 3/8 l milk

Spices

  • 1 tsp cumin
  • 1 tsp dried thyme
  • 1 tsp oregano
  • Grated nutmeg
  • Salt
  • Pepper

Additional

  • 2 tbsp butter

Preparation Time

Total Time: 75 minutes (Prep Time: 20 minutes, Cook Time: 55 minutes)

Step-by-Step Instruction

  1. Wash potatoes thoroughly and place them in a pot with cumin.
  2. Cover with water until fully submerged. Cover the pot with a lid and boil for approximately 25 minutes or until potatoes are tender.
  3. Slice the onions into thin rings.
  4. Heat butter in a pan over medium heat. Add the onion rings and sauté until they become translucent.
  5. Season with salt, pepper, thyme, and oregano. Remove the pan from the heat and set aside.
  6. Dice the ham into small cubes.
  7. Grate the stale bread roll or prepare bread crumbs.
  8. Grate the cheese coarsely and mix with the breadcrumbs.
  9. In a bowl, beat the eggs and mix them with milk. Add a pinch of salt, pepper, and nutmeg.
  10. Preheat the oven to 200°C (390°F).
  11. Grease a baking dish generously with butter.
  12. Drain the potatoes, peel them and cut into slices.
  13. Layer the potato slices in the greased baking dish, interspersing them with layers of onion and ham.
  14. Pour the egg and milk mixture evenly over the layered ingredients.
  15. Sprinkle the cheese and bread crumb mixture on top to form a crust.
  16. Bake the casserole in the preheated oven for 30-40 minutes at 180°C (356°F).
  17. If the top starts to darken too quickly, cover the casserole with foil to prevent burning.
  18. Before serving, allow the casserole to cool slightly so it holds its shape when sliced.
  19. Serve warm and enjoy your meal!

Tips

  • Use a mix of cheeses for extra flavor, such as cheddar, for an extra cheesy taste.
  • Substitute ham with chicken or turkey for a lighter option.
  • Adjust the spice levels according to your taste preference.
  • If lactose intolerant, consider using lactose-free milk and cheese options.

Variations

  • Vegetarian Option: Swap ham with mushrooms or roasted vegetables.
  • Gluten-Free: Use gluten-free bread crumbs.
  • Lower Fat: Opt for low-fat milk and cheese.
